Job DescriptionAbout the Team
Our engineering team builds next-generation, cloud-native bare-metal orchestration platforms for AI neo-cloud environments. We operate on a T-shaped engineering model: while each engineer brings deep expertise in a primary domain, every team member maintains practical fluency across neighboring systems. This shared foundation enables rigorous design reviews, effective cross-domain code reviews, and dependable on-call coverage. Our development is fundamentally based on open-source projects, and contributing to them is a major part of our work.
We develop primary control plane software in Rust and Go, leverage Kubernetes operators, and foster an OpenTelemetry-first operational culture.
Role Overview
We are seeking a Senior Software Engineer who combines strong software architecture principles with deep technical domain expertise in Datacenter Networking and DPU architectures. Fitting into our T-shaped engineering model, you will drive the development of control planes powering high-density, high-throughput infrastructure for AI training and inference workloads. Familiarity with automated bare-metal provisioning and lifecycle management is a strong asset.
Core Responsibilities
Control Plane Development: Design, build, and maintain production-grade control plane microservices, custom Kubernetes operators, and robust reconciliation engines in Rust and Go.
Architecture & API Design: Author clear Functional (FR) and Non-Functional Requirements (NFR), architectural specs, system sequence diagrams, and clean gRPC/Protobuf and REST API schemas.
Network Integration: Develop custom integration modules and integrations for modern network operating systems (SONiC, NVUE, Cumulus) and DPU hardware platforms.
Observability & Diagnostics: Instrument services end-to-end using OpenTelemetry (OTel) traces and metrics, performing systematic root-cause analysis across polyglot distributed systems.
Quality & Engineering Excellence: Participate in rigorous, review-gated pull request workflows across Rust, Go, and SQL codebases while ensuring high test coverage via mock-driven testing.
